Adverbs of Affirmation and Negation

Adverbs of Affirmation and Negation are essential in the English language as they help to express the speaker’s opinion or belief. These adverbs can either affirm or negate the truth of a statement. In this article, we will provide a detailed explanation of adverbs of affirmation and negation, including their types, examples, and usage.

What are Adverbs of Affirmation and Negation? Adverbs of Affirmation and Negation are words used to express agreement, confirmation, or disagreement with a statement. These adverbs modify the verb and sometimes the adverb or adjective in a sentence. They can be used to confirm the truth of a statement or to negate it.

See also  Subordinate Conjunctions | Definition & 10 Useful Examples and list:

Types of Adverbs of Affirmation and Negation Adverbs of Affirmation include words such as yes, certainly, surely, indeed, absolutely, etc. These adverbs are used to affirm the truth of a statement. Adverbs of Negation, on the other hand, include words such as no, never, not, hardly, etc. These adverbs are used to negate the truth of a statement.
